    I agree that Stick is making the right reads, but for some reason, he seems to second guess himself for about a second. That's why I hope he relies on his instincts (which are good) and pulls the trigger.

    Had he thrown the pass that got picked off in front of Shepherd just a split second sooner, there's a decent chance Darrius scores. I don't know what or when the hesitation started, but if you compare the roll-out passes to the TE/FB the past month to the first offensive play of the Iowa game, you can see the difference.

    I believe if he gets into rhythm, the offense will be lights out with a strong passing and running game, and of course, that makes the defense better too with getting proper rest.

    For the record, I'm not here to complain about Stick. I believe he's extremely talented and might be putting too much pressure on himself, which might be why he looks like he's playing too tight. He just needs to remember that he's surrounded by other highly talented dudes who he can rely on.
    Completely agree. Just replied for conversations sake. I have noticed the hesitation instead of relying on instincts and anticipation. I also agree he might being putting too much pressure on himself and trying to be perfect. Be a confident gun slinger back there. He'll get it. The Shepard pass was underthrown by about 5 yards. It looked great all the way until it was picked off, and that is when you can see how much he underthrew the ball. Shep slowed down and the ball was still picked off two yards in front of him. A full throw would have hit Shep in stride for a TD. My point was more of taking the pressure off Stick to be perfect in the passing game and just letting the team around him make the plays. I think some screens, quick slants and utilizing the TE over the middle early would help boost his confidence for the downfield passes. But as RTO would say, just keeping running the damn ball!
